SVM doesn't provide a way to > > disable IPI virtualization in hardware, but by ensuring CPUs never see > > IsRunning=3D1, every IPI in the guest (except for self-IPIs) will gener= ate a > > VM-Exit. >=20 > I think this is good to have regardless of the erratum. Not sure about VM= X, > but does it make sense to intercept writes to the self-ipi MSR as well? That doesn't work for AVIC, i.e. if the guest is MMIO to access the virtual= APIC. Regardless, I don't see any reason to manually intercept self-IPIs when IPI virtualization is disabled. AFAIK, there's no need to do so for correctnes= s, and Intel's self-IPI virtualization isn't tied to IPI virtualization either= . Self-IPI virtualization is enabled by virtual interrupt delivery, which in = turn is enabled by KVM when enable_apicv is true: Self-IPI virtualization occurs only if the =E2=80=9Cvirtual-interrupt del= ivery=E2=80=9D VM-execution control is 1.
